It can be difficult to stop drinking, especially if you've had a habit of drinking for a long time. The steps you must take to quit drinking alcohol can have many mental and physical advantages. The benefits listed above will encourage you to stop drinking indefinitely. Researchers have found that drinking alcohol may cause damage to brain, the liver, heart, gut, and various other organs.
